-class org.simgrid.msg.VM
-========================
-
-.. java:package:: org.simgrid.msg
- :noindex:
-
-.. java:type:: public class VM extends Host
-
-Constructors
-------------
-VM
-^^
-
-.. java:constructor:: public VM(Host host, String name)
- :outertype: VM
-
- Create a `basic` VM : 1 core and 1GB of RAM.
-
- :param host: Host node
- :param name: name of the machine
-
-VM
-^^
-
-.. java:constructor:: public VM(Host host, String name, int coreAmount)
- :outertype: VM
-
- Create a VM without useless values (for humans)
-
- :param host: Host node
- :param name: name of the machine
- :param coreAmount: the amount of cores of the VM
-
-VM
-^^
-
-.. java:constructor:: public VM(Host host, String name, int ramSize, int migNetSpeed, int dpIntensity)
- :outertype: VM
-
- Create a VM with 1 core
-
- :param host: Host node
- :param name: name of the machine
- :param ramSize: size of the RAM that should be allocated (in MBytes)
- :param migNetSpeed: (network bandwidth allocated for migrations in MB/s, if you don't know put zero ;))
- :param dpIntensity: (dirty page percentage according to migNetSpeed, [0-100], if you don't know put zero ;))
-
-VM
-^^
-
-.. java:constructor:: public VM(Host host, String name, int coreAmount, int ramSize, int migNetSpeed, int dpIntensity)
- :outertype: VM
-
- Create a VM
-
- :param host: Host node
- :param name: name of the machine
- :param coreAmount: the amount of cores of the VM
- :param ramSize: size of the RAM that should be allocated (in MBytes)
- :param migNetSpeed: (network bandwidth allocated for migrations in MB/s, if you don't know put zero ;))
- :param dpIntensity: (dirty page percentage according to migNetSpeed, [0-100], if you don't know put zero ;))
-
-Methods
--------
-all
-^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public static native VM[] all()
- :outertype: VM
-
- Retrieve the list of all existing VMs
-
-destroy
-^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public native void destroy()
- :outertype: VM
-
- Shutdown and unref the VM.
-
-finalize
-^^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: @Deprecated @Override protected void finalize() throws Throwable
- :outertype: VM
-
- Make sure that the GC also destroys the C object
-
-getCoreAmount
-^^^^^^^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public int getCoreAmount()
- :outertype: VM
-
- Returns the amount of virtual CPUs provided
-
-getVMByName
-^^^^^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public static native VM getVMByName(String name)
- :outertype: VM
-
- Retrieve a VM from its name
-
-isCreated
-^^^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public native int isCreated()
- :outertype: VM
-
- Returns whether the given VM is currently suspended
-
-isMigrating
-^^^^^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public native int isMigrating()
- :outertype: VM
-
- Returns whether the given VM is currently running
-
-isRunning
-^^^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public native int isRunning()
- :outertype: VM
-
- Returns whether the given VM is currently running
-
-isSuspended
-^^^^^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public native int isSuspended()
- :outertype: VM
-
- Returns whether the given VM is currently suspended
-
-migrate
-^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public void migrate(Host destination) throws HostFailureException
- :outertype: VM
-
- Change the host on which all processes are running (pre-copy is implemented)
-
-resume
-^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public native void resume()
- :outertype: VM
-
- Immediately resumes the execution of all processes within the given VM No resume cost occurs. If you want to simulate this too, you want to use a @ref File.read() before or after, depending on the exact semantic of VM resume to you.
-
-setBound
-^^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public native void setBound(double bound)
- :outertype: VM
-
- Set a CPU bound for a given VM.
-
- :param bound: in flops/s
-
-shutdown
-^^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public native void shutdown()
- :outertype: VM
-
- Immediately kills all processes within the given VM. No extra delay occurs. If you want to simulate this too, you want to use a MSG_process_sleep()
-
-start
-^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public native void start()
- :outertype: VM
-
- start the VM
-
-suspend
-^^^^^^^
-
-.. java:method:: public native void suspend()
- :outertype: VM
-
- Immediately suspend the execution of all processes within the given VM No suspension cost occurs. If you want to simulate this too, you want to use a @ref File.write() before or after, depending on the exact semantic of VM suspend to you.
